XPO extends its partnership with TAT for 2026.

XPO, a major North American freight transportation provider, has renewed its partnership with Truckers Against Trafficking (TAT) for the sixth year, reinforcing its commitment to combat human trafficking. CEO Mario Harik highlighted that nearly 6,000 employees have been trained to identify and report trafficking incidents, enhancing community safety. This announcement coincides with National Human Trafficking Prevention Month, emphasizing the importance of resources like the National Human Trafficking Hotline. TAT's executive director, Esther Goetsch, praised truck drivers as essential allies in this fight, acknowledging XPO's dedication.
